Biography

Judge Walter J. Brudzinski served as a Coast Guard Administrative Law Judge beginning in 2003 and was appointed Chief Administrative Law Judge in 2013. Coast Guard biographical materials describe his work hearing merchant mariner credential suspension and revocation cases, as well as other Department of Homeland Security and supported-agency matters. Before joining the Coast Guard ALJ program, he was appointed as a Social Security Administration ALJ in 1996, served as a prosecutor in Virginia Beach, and served in the Coast Guard as a commissioned officer and Special Assistant U.S. Attorney.
